Cat's minds are auctually more complex than you would think. They don't react to light very well because they're a nocturnal animal. That's why they're so lazy during the day, and frisky at night. So if you want to get a picture of your cat, make sure that the flash is off and get it's attention with a treat that has meat and/or poultry because they are carnivores as well.
You have to distract them with something like a string or sock.
Lay on your bed or couch and dangle a string over you cats head or drag a string in front of cat while lying on the floor and have someone take a picture while he is pawing at the string or looking in the direction of the string.
